PAOK U15s to spend Easter in Bologna

Kids of their age expect Easter vacation in order to rest. But the youngsters of the “Double-Headed Eagle” will be in Italy, eager for European-level football.

11.04.2017

PAOK U15s left for Bologna on Holy Tuesday, to take part in the “We Love Football” tournament (12-17 April).

“We Love Football” is a highly competitive tournament and, this season around, Juventus FC, AC Milan, FC Inter, AS Roma, SV Werder Bremen, Everton FC, Club Atlético de Madrid, FC Zenit Saint Petersburg and SE Palmeiras have all confirmed their presence. Last season, PAOK U15s took 2nd place, losing to Atlético de Madrid.

PAOK have been drawn in Group C, alongside FC Inter, RSC Anderlecht and US Sassuolo Calcio. The fixtures are as follows: Holy Wednesday 12.04, Anderlecht – PΑΟΚ 11.00 (Greek time), Holy Thursday 13.04, PΑΟΚ – Ιnter 11.00 (Greek time) and Holy Friday 14.04, Sassuolo – PAOK 15.30 (Greek time).

Quarter-finals are scheduled for Holy Saturday 15.04. The semis and the final will be held on Holy Saturday and Monday 17.04 respectively in Renato Dall’Ara.

PAOK U15s squad consists of: Konstantinos Balomenos, Dimosthenis Makris, Giorgos Lagonidis, Isaak Kiourtsidis, Theodoros Kaltsidis, Theodoros Pyrtsios, Konstantinos Grigoriadis, Aventis Aventisian, Giorgos Kalaitzis, Efthymios Theodoridis, Vasilis Grosdis, Panagiotis Panagiotou, Thomas Karamperis, Anastasios Sapountzis, Anastasios Temertzoglou, Anastasios Tselios, Dimitris Tsopouroglou, Giannis Saregos, Vasilis Altintzis, Vasilis Gortegiani, Giannis Konstantelias.

The players are escorted by coaches Angelos Zazopoulos, Konstantinos Kazanas, Angelos Papanikolaou and physiotherapist Vangelis Vasiliadis.
